    #1 - Teacher Comes to Dinner

    S3:E9

    Beaver gets a surprise when June invites Miss Landers over for dinner and Larry convinces him that something bad might happen. This leads Beaver to becomes a nervous wreck and tries to make sure his parents don't do anything to embarrass him. Meanwhile, Larry charges a quarter to anyone who wants to spy on Miss Landers eating dinner at the Cleavers.

    #2 - Beaver and Andy

    S3:E20

    An old acquaintance of Ward's stops by and offers to paint the trim on the house. However, June and Ward are both apprehensive about the prospect of an alcoholic coming in contact with Wally and Beaver, despite the fact that he says he's cleaned himself up.

    #4 - Beaver Finds a Wallet

    S3:E30

    Beaver and Larry find a wallet that contains $89 while on their way to the grocery store to pick up some groceries for June. Surprisingly, Beaver and Larry decide to turn it in at the police station and Beaver finds himself waiting an agonizing week to see if he can keep the money.

Season 3 Ratings Summary

"Teacher Comes to Dinner" is the best rated episode of "Leave It to Beaver" season 3. It scored 8.5/10 based on 218 votes. Directed by Norman Tokar and written by Dale Eunson, it aired on 11/28/1959. This episode is rated 0.0 points higher than the second-best, "Beaver and Andy".
